Transaction 70556fc3da9ed4825151ecf1885a1fccb523ebcccf4720a89f3dcbb8bcf18747
1 Input
2 Outputs
- 70556fc3da9ed4825151ecf1885a1fccb523ebcccf4720a89f3dcbb8bcf18747:0
- 70556fc3da9ed4825151ecf1885a1fccb523ebcccf4720a89f3dcbb8bcf18747:1
value 17291928909
address 17sD3CHinEoRWdpxc6oiRmmhVGUf7812Ta
value 5000000
address 1Ejmyeec8JzV4qPYgdeUxdTLne4M5tGF4h